Elastic parameters of the body weakened by the elliptical voids

In this paper, we study a more general method for obtaining elastic parameters for materials with small elliptical holes. Using the examples of a circular hole and a crack, it is shown that these special cases are obtained from the derived more general solution. Two methods are used in the work: Taylor and self-consistency. In the first one, the interaction between the holes is neglected, while in the second one, the "weak interaction" so wound is used. The paper shows that both methods for a small concentration of holes give satisfactory results.
